Labor-management relations as a strategic tool for organizational development

Labor-management relations consists of defining strategies, standards and practices that promote the establishment and maintenance of healthy, fruitful and harmonious relationships between the employer and employees, their representatives and government authorities.

If you focus on healthy work relations and effective dialogue, your company can face the new challenges brought by the transformation of society, human resources, and the current context: shortage of labor, digitalization of HR function, health and economic crisis, etc.

Planning the management of work relations becomes essential for the good development of companies and optimizing their organizations.

SIGMA-HR, a personalized tool for your labour-management relations and related documentation

Grievances

  • Management of individual & collective grievances
  • Management of union affiliations
  • Filing and monitoring grievances
  • Internal settlement procedure
  • Arbitration
  • Quick status display
  • Entry of all parties involved
  • Expense tracking and estimation
  • Follow-up notes and associated documents

Collective agreements

  • Documentation of articles
  • Management of disputed articles
  • Management of letters of understanding
  • Negotiation support

Disciplinary measures

  • Description of the event
  • Types of measures and duration
  • Subsequent measures
  • Measure follow-up
